public class Transition
extends java.lang.Object
implements java.io.Serializable
Workflow transition
Constructor and Description |
---|
Transition(java.lang.String id,
java.lang.String name,
Activity from,
Activity to,
java.lang.String condition,
java.lang.String callback) |
Modifier and Type | Method and Description |
---|---|
void |
callback(ActivityFile context,
Grant g)
Invoke the callback and send the notification when specified
|
boolean |
condition(java.lang.String code)
Transition condition
|
Activity |
fromActivity()
Origin
|
Action |
getAction()
Action button
|
Alert |
getAlert()
Get the transition notification
|
java.lang.String |
getCallback()
Callback name
|
java.lang.String |
getCondition()
Condition value of transition
|
java.lang.String |
getId()
Transition id
|
java.lang.String |
getName()
Optional name
|
void |
setAction(Action a) |
void |
setAlert(Alert a)
Assign a transition notification
|
Activity |
toActivity()
Destination
|
java.lang.String |
toString() |
public java.lang.String getId()
public java.lang.String getName()
public Activity fromActivity()
public Activity toActivity()
public Action getAction()
public void setAction(Action a)
public boolean condition(java.lang.String code)
code
- Returned code from activitypublic java.lang.String getCondition()
public java.lang.String getCallback()
public void callback(ActivityFile context, Grant g)
context
- Contextual activitypublic Alert getAlert()
public void setAlert(Alert a)
public java.lang.String toString()
toString
in class java.lang.Object
Copyright (c)2006-2014 Simplicite Software. All Rights Reserved.